Heritage Hall's rock-solid pitchers showed up for the team's fifth consecutive shutout on Monday. They never let the Chisholm Longhorns get on the board and left with a 7-0 victory. The Chargers might be getting used to big wins seeing as the team has won four games by seven runs or more this season.
Heritage Hall's win was their sixth straight at home dating back to last season, which pushed their record up to 5-0. Those home victories came thanks in part to their hitting performance across that stretch, as they averaged 8.8 runs over those games. As for Chisholm, they are on a 15-game losing streak (dating back to last season) that has dropped them down to 0-5.
